小程序云服务器买多大的内存,小程序云服务器内存配置全攻略,如何科学规划512MB到8GB的性价比方案
- 综合资讯
- 2025-05-14 16:01:15
- 1

小程序云服务器内存配置需根据业务规模科学规划:512MB适合日活低于千的小程序(如工具类),仅承载基础API调用;2GB可支撑日均万级访问(如电商类),支持基础缓存与简...
小程序云服务器内存配置需根据业务规模科学规划:512MB适合日活低于千的小程序(如工具类),仅承载基础API调用;2GB可支撑日均万级访问(如电商类),支持基础缓存与简单交互;4GB适合中高并发场景(如社交类),满足复杂业务逻辑与实时数据交互;8GB配置适配日均百万级访问及多功能复杂应用,支持分布式架构与海量数据处理,建议采用阶梯式扩容策略,优先选择按需付费模式,结合监控工具动态调整资源,性价比方案可搭配SSD存储与自动扩缩容功能,在保证响应速度的同时优化成本,避免512MB配置导致性能瓶颈或8GB资源闲置的双重风险。
(全文约3860字,深度解析内存配置的底层逻辑与实战指南)
图片来源于网络,如有侵权联系删除
认知革命:为什么内存不是越大越好? (核心认知突破) 1.1 服务器内存的物理特性
- DRAM与DDR5的时序差异( latency vs bandwidth)
- 内存通道的并行计算原理(双通道vs单通道性能损耗)
- 典型负载下的内存访问模式(随机vs顺序访问差异)
2 虚拟内存的陷阱分析
- Windows系统页文件机制(PFN分配算法)
- Linux交换空间(swap)的性能衰减曲线
- 堆栈溢出与内存碎片化典型案例
3 成本效益的临界点测算
- 512MB/1GB/2GB配置的ROI对比(2023年Q3云服务报价)
- 内存冗余度与SLA保障的关系(阿里云/腾讯云SLA条款解析)
- 增量扩容的边际成本曲线(实测数据)
需求解构:小程序类型与内存映射模型 (建立精准需求评估体系) 2.1 分类维度与场景特征
- 工具类(文档处理/轻量社交):<500万DAU场景
- 电商类(秒杀/直播):百万级并发设计
- 游戏类(AR/VR):实时交互要求
- 政务类(数据中台):OLAP查询需求
2 关键指标量化公式
- 基准流量模型:Q=0.5N(1+R)+K(N用户数/R停留时长/KAPI调用)
- 内存需求估算公式:Mem=1.2*(B+M+A)+S(B业务数据/M缓存数据/A算法模型/S安全冗余)
- 典型案例:某教育小程序从500万DAU升级至2000万DAU的内存跃迁路径
3 第三方服务的内存占用黑洞
- 微信API调用缓存机制
- 腾讯云COS存储预取策略
- Redis集群的内存雪崩预防
配置方案矩阵:6大场景的精准匹配 (实战派解决方案库) 3.1 入门级配置(<50万DAU)
- 512MB+1核4G:适合测试环境与低频访问
- 实战案例:某工具类小程序的冷启动方案
- 风险预警:CPU与内存的协同瓶颈
2 成熟级配置(50-500万DAU)
- 2GB+双核8G:动态扩容触发机制
- 混合负载优化:静态资源CDN+数据库分片
- 性能曲线:QPS随内存增长的变化规律
3 高并发配置(500万-2000万DAU)
- 4GB+四核16G:多线程并行优化
- 内存页表预分配技术
- 容灾方案:跨可用区内存镜像
4 企业级配置(2000万+DAU)
- 8GB+八核32G:异构内存池管理
- 内存压缩算法选择(ZSTD vs LZ4)
- 混合存储架构:SSD+HDD的内存映射
5 特殊场景配置
- 地理分布式架构:内存一致性协议
- AI模型推理场景:GPU内存协同方案
- 冷热数据分层:内存缓存+SSD缓存+HDD存储
6 降本增效方案
- 弹性内存池(Elastic Memory)技术
- 虚拟内存隔离技术(VMI)
- 基于机器学习的内存预测模型
扩容决策树与监控体系 (智能运维系统建设) 4.1 扩容触发机制设计
- 基于时间窗口的扩容策略(凌晨低峰期)
- 基于业务特征的扩容阈值(支付峰值/下载高峰)
- 自动扩容的熔断机制(内存碎片度>40%)
2 实时监控指标体系
- 内存使用率分层监控(系统/应用/进程)
- 堆外内存(Off-Heap)分析
- 内存压力指数(MPI)计算公式
3 典型监控场景案例
- 某直播小程序的内存泄漏溯源
- 跨地域服务器的内存同步延迟
- 旧版本SDK导致的内存膨胀事件
未来演进路线图 (技术趋势与前瞻布局) 5.1 新一代内存技术展望
- HBM3显存应用场景
- 存算一体芯片架构
- 内存DNA存储技术
2 云原生内存优化
- eBPF内存追踪系统
- Kubelet内存管理插件
- Service Mesh的内存隔离
3 智能运维转型路径
图片来源于网络,如有侵权联系删除
- AIOps内存预测模型
- 自动化扩缩容引擎
- 数字孪生内存沙盘
成本优化实战手册 (精打细算指南) 6.1 云服务定价陷阱解析
- 阿里云/腾讯云/华为云差异对比
- 包年包月与按需计费模型
- 隐藏费用清单(数据传输/负载均衡)
2 成本优化工具链
- 实时计费监控平台
- 自动化折扣策略
- 供应商比价机器人
3 典型优化案例
- 某电商小程序的阶梯定价策略
- 跨年促销期的资源调度方案
- 季度性资源预分配模型
风险防控与应急方案 (业务连续性保障) 7.1 典型故障模式库
- 内存泄漏的7种表现形态
- 突发流量冲击的响应链路
- 冷备服务器的同步延迟
2 应急响应流程设计
- 30分钟快速响应机制
- 内存清洗的5步标准流程
- 数据一致性保障方案
3 容灾演练最佳实践
- 每月压力测试模板
- 跨云容灾切换演练
- 内存快照回滚验证
行业标杆分析 (数据驱动的决策参考) 8.1 头部企业配置清单
- 微信小程序的混合架构
- 某外卖平台的自动扩容策略
- 政务云的内存安全加固方案
2 区域性配置差异
- 北美市场的TPS基准
- 亚太地区的网络延迟影响
- 中东市场的宗教节日预案
3 行业平均配置数据库
- 2023年Q3各垂直领域内存配比
- 不同规模企业的配置对比
- 未来12个月预测模型
选型决策矩阵 (可视化工具应用) 9.1 在线评估工具实测
- 阿里云智能选型器准确性分析
- 腾讯云配置模拟器的局限
- 第三方选型工具对比
2 决策树可视化模型
- 4维度评估体系(流量/业务/预算/合规)
- 16种组合方案对比
- 动态参数调整模拟
3 实战决策流程图
- 需求确认阶段
- 方案验证阶段
- 部署监控阶段
持续优化机制 (构建良性发展循环) 10.1 PDCA内存管理循环
- Plan:季度业务规划
- Do:配置实施
- Check:月度审计
- Act:持续改进
2 技术债管理
- 内存碎片清理周期
- SDK版本升级策略
- 第三方服务依赖监控
3 团队能力建设
- 内存管理认证体系
- AIOps工具链培训
- 漏洞赏金计划
【 在云原生时代,内存配置已从简单的容量选择演变为系统工程,通过建立"需求量化-方案匹配-智能监控-持续优化"的全生命周期管理体系,企业可实现内存资源利用率提升40%以上,同时将运维成本降低25%-35%,建议每季度进行内存健康度评估,每年进行架构升级迭代,结合业务发展动态调整资源配置策略。
(本文数据来源:阿里云2023技术白皮书、腾讯云架构师手册、Gartner云服务报告、作者团队300+项目实战经验总结)
本文链接:https://www.zhitaoyun.cn/2251734.html
发表评论